Red-back spiders, Lactrodectus hasselti, are common and found throughout Australia.They are seen mostly in disturbed areas and seem to like living near humans. They nest in dry, sheltered areas where they build messy tangled webs with sticky tracer leads going to the ground that “crackle” if you run a stick through them.
